How can a team effectively measure the impact of incorporating customer feedback into their daily interactions and use this data to drive further improvements in customer satisfaction and loyalty?
A team can effectively measure the impact of incorporating customer feedback by tracking key metrics such as Net Promoter Score (NPS), customer satisfaction scores, and customer retention rates. They can also analyze trends in feedback to identify common themes and areas for improvement. This data can then be used to prioritize action items and make targeted improvements to enhance customer satisfaction and loyalty. Regularly reviewing and acting upon customer feedback can help the team continuously improve their interactions and strengthen relationships with customers.
